Here are parts list and order links, You can DIY by yourself:
1. KinCony A32 Pro relay controller: 1pc
shop.kincony.com/products/kin...
2. KinCony M30 controller: 1pc
shop.kincony.com/products/kin...
3. DC12V 4.5A power supply:1pc
shop.kincony.com/products/mw-...
4. 25A DC Contactor: 32pcs
shop.kincony.com/products/ac-...
5. 1P 20A MCB:32pcs
shop.kincony.com/products/min...
6. 2P 63A MCB:1pc
shop.kincony.com/products/min...
7. CT sensor:30pcs
shop.kincony.com/products/25a...
8. Fuse:1pc
shop.kincony.com/products/1pc...
9. EARTH and GROUND terminal:3pcs
shop.kincony.com/products/5-h...
10. Short circuit strip
shop.kincony.com/products/sho...
11. cold pressure line connector
shop.kincony.com/products/ins...
12. Extender Antenna
shop.kincony.com/products/2-4...

This is beautiful work! I have two questions about the M30:
- Why didn't you put it on DIN rail, too?
- Do you only need to put the reference voltage on L1?
A minor critique: I feel like you should line up the breakers and relays so you don't have to make that little kink in the wire between every one.
1. fix by screw is stable.
2. every L detect for 10 channel CT current sensor. so L1 for CT1-10, L2 for CT11-20, L3 for CT21-30
thanks for your suggestion.
@@KinCony 2: that's what I expected from your other comments, but at 15:20 in this video - you only have L1 fed.
@@wellsgofar3196 sorry, at last, the completed version, we have connected all L1,L2,L3 terminal with Live line.
